I would like to share my experience of a little bit of fettling that I recently undertook over the bank holiday weekend.
I purchased a Lucas dynamo light set from a ebay user for the sum of £30.00 with the intention of using its dynamo function. I wasn’t too happy with the appearance of a dynamo bottle on my Guvnor so I decided to convert the headlight to battery powered LED.
I visited my local Maplin store and purchased a small switch and waterproof cover for around £4 as well as a torch identical to the one in the link above for £3. On my return journey I called in to see my father with the hidden agenda of making off with his glue gun and soldering iron when he had his back turned.
To cut a long (but very interesting) story short the conversion was a success. If I can find my camera I will upload some photos asap. I think this is one way of creating a very appropriately matched headlight for the bicycle.
